What is the variable interest rate on mortgages?

Variable rate mortgages are mortgages that allow fluctuation on the level of interest that you pay per month. This means that some months you may find that you end up paying more than you expect and some months you end up paying less. These types of mortgage generally come in two forms: tracker and standard variable.

Secondly, how often does the rate usually change on a variable rate mortgage loan?

The most popular variablerate mortgage is the 5/1 ARM. The borrower is given a fixed interest rate for the first five years of the loan. After that, the interest rate can change every year.

Correspondingly, do I want a fixed or variable rate mortgage? Borrowers who prefer predictable payments generally prefer fixed rate loans, which won’t change in cost. The price of a variable rate loan will either increase or decrease over time, so borrowers who believe interest rates will decline tend to choose variable rate loans.

What is a standard variable rate mortgage? A standard variable rate – or SVR – is a variable rate mortgage that you‘ll usually be moved on to once your existing fixed rate, tracker or discount mortgage ends – unless you choose to switch to a new deal. All mortgage providers have an SVR.

What is a danger of taking a variable rate loan?

One major drawback of variable rate loans is the prospect of higher payments. Your loan’s interest rate is tied to a financial index, which fluctuates periodically. If the index rises before your loan adjusts, your interest rate will also rise, which can result in significantly higher loan payments.

Do variable rates ever go down?

Unlike fixed rates, which stay the same over the life of the loan, variable rates fluctuate over time. Because they can go up or down, variable rates entail more risk than fixed ones.

How much can a variable interest rate change?

A final thing about variable rates to keep mind: There is no limit to how much the reference rate can rise or fall in any one year, but each loan does have a maximum APR.

What is variable interest rate?

A variable rate, or variable interest rate, is the amount charged to a borrower for a variablerate loan, such as a mortgage. A variable rate is usually expressed as an annual percentage and fluctuates in tandem with a rate index.

What is a 5 year variable mortgage?

A 5year, variable rate mortgage refers to a mortgage term that renews every five years. This means that your mortgage contract is renewed with the remaining principal owed every five years at a new rate and a new amortization period.
